Many many years ago, when I was 21 ( mid 80's to be exact) a Uni friend and I went backpacking round the Greek islands . We bought a return flight to Athens and then got first ferry out of the port of Piraeus in the morning to furthest destination possible! ....first time I'd tried real Greek yogurt too ( divine!)
No accommodation was booked, just arrived at Santorini near midnight, where there were loads of locals touting for business to stay in their tavernas and we just chose first one that fitted our requirements ( no more than £5 / night)
During that holiday , as well as Santorini we went to Mykonos ( long before it was such a Mecca for the rich and not so famous influencers) Rhodes and Crete
At each island , it was pot luck with where we stayed some places were incredible , but basic yet well appointed some were roach infested hostels 🤢
I still remember that holiday very fondly and we had so many memorable adventures, even though we were holidaying on a very tight budget...we went snorkelling in Crete, where we went fishing for octopus and sea urchins to eat on board with the owners ( we couldn't afford SCUBA diving) but the fishermen who owned the boat took pity on us and invited us back to their family home that evening for a traditional Greek meal
On anther occasion in Crete , we ended up sharing a hostel room in Agios Niklaos with 2 English guys ( who were also travelling independently and had never met each other before) we hired mopeds and went exploring round the beautiful hidden beaches of Crete
We then spent a couple of days in Athens, going to flea markets and finding glorious tavernas in the back streets, where the owners would invite you into kitchen to see what was available and even let you try the food before you ordered!
I fear Alice doesn't value the true value of a holiday....just because it's luxurious doesn't make it more memorable or enjoyable
Now I'm in my late 50's I look at these influencers and wonder if they are really enjoying themselves and living in the moment? I have very few photos of these holidays but can remember everything so vividly and I'm glad I visited these places before the instagrammers spoiled them!
I may add since those budget days I have been v lucky to travel the world and stay at some amazing 5* places but one of my first adventures still means so much to me
